What Whole Home Audio Installation Really Means
Whole home audio is a multi-room sound system that lets occupants play music, television audio, announcements, or selected streaming services in different areas of a property. Each area becomes an audio zone. A zone may be one room, such as a study, or a connected open-plan space, such as a kitchen, dining room, and family lounge.
The key benefit is independence. Someone can listen to a podcast in the gym while another person plays music on the pool deck. When entertaining, those same zones can be grouped so one soundtrack plays throughout the home. In commercial spaces, separate zones allow a restaurant dining room, entrance, washrooms, and outdoor seating to receive the appropriate sound level and music source.
A premium installation should not require a rack of visible consumer devices in every room. Centralized amplifiers, audio distribution equipment, and network components can be located neatly in a dedicated cabinet or equipment room. Speakers are selected and positioned to suit the room’s layout, ceiling height, finishes, and expected listening level.
Start With How Each Space Will Be Used
The most successful systems begin before speaker models or control apps are discussed. Consider the everyday routines of the people using the property. A formal living room used occasionally has different requirements from a kitchen that is active throughout the day. A large outdoor entertaining area needs weather-rated equipment and enough coverage to avoid turning the volume up excessively near the house.
The number of zones should reflect real use, not just the number of rooms. Combining adjacent spaces can make sense when they are normally used together. Separating them is better when family members, guests, or staff need independent control. In a large villa, typical zones may include the main living areas, bedrooms, master suite, gym, garden, pool area, majlis, and staff areas. A hotel or restaurant requires a more operational approach, with zoning based on guest flow, ambience, and staff management.
Sound quality also depends on room conditions. Hard surfaces such as marble, glass, and stone can make audio feel bright or echoing. Large double-height spaces may need a different speaker layout than a standard bedroom. An experienced integrator considers acoustics, furnishings, ceiling construction, and speaker dispersion before finalizing placement.
Wired, Wireless, or a Hybrid Audio System?
A wired whole home audio installation remains the preferred option for new builds, renovations, luxury villas, and commercial projects where walls or ceilings are accessible. Speaker cable is run back to centralized equipment, producing a tidy result and dependable performance over the long term. It also creates a stronger foundation for future expansion.
Wireless audio can be an excellent choice for finished apartments, smaller properties, or spaces where running cable would disrupt completed interiors. It reduces installation work and can provide high-quality sound when supported by a stable network. The trade-off is that wireless components still need power, network coverage, and thoughtful placement. A system that relies entirely on Wi-Fi should never be planned without reviewing the property’s network design.
For many properties, a hybrid approach is the most practical answer. In-ceiling speakers may be wired in principal living spaces and outdoors, while selected portable or wireless speakers serve flexible rooms. The best architecture depends on the property, available infrastructure, budget, and the degree of control the owner expects.
Choosing Speakers That Belong in the Design
In-ceiling speakers are popular because they preserve clean interiors while distributing sound evenly. They work especially well in kitchens, hallways, bathrooms, bedrooms, and open-plan living areas. However, not every room should use the same speaker. A dedicated media room may call for a more powerful entertainment system, while a terrace requires weather-resistant speakers designed for heat, humidity, and dust.
Speaker placement matters as much as speaker quality. One pair of speakers at one end of a large room can create uneven coverage. More carefully positioned speakers at a lower volume often create a more comfortable result. The aim is clear, even sound that supports conversation and atmosphere rather than competing with it.
For high-end interiors, details matter. Speaker grilles can be color-matched, paintable, or specified to coordinate with ceiling finishes. Equipment locations should allow ventilation, service access, and proper cable organization. These decisions are easiest to make during design, not after finishes are complete.
Control Should Be Simple for Every User
A multi-room audio system earns its place when it is easy to use. Occupants should be able to select a room, choose music, adjust volume, and group zones from a centralized app, wall keypad, touchscreen, or voice control. For many homeowners, the most useful feature is the ability to start a familiar playlist in a favorite area without opening several different applications.
Audio becomes even more valuable when it is part of one intelligent system. A “morning” scene might raise curtains, adjust the climate, and begin low-volume music in the kitchen. An “entertain” scene can set lighting, activate selected indoor and outdoor audio zones, and prepare the property for guests. For hospitality and commercial settings, authorized staff can manage approved sources and preset volume levels without accessing technical equipment.
Control design should account for everyone who will use the property. A homeowner may prefer app and voice control, while guests, children, or staff may benefit from clear wall controls. The system should also be programmed with sensible limits, especially in bedrooms, outdoor areas, and shared commercial environments.
Plan the Network and Equipment Room Properly
Streaming audio, app-based control, and connected entertainment devices rely on a well-designed network. Poor Wi-Fi coverage, overloaded consumer routers, or equipment placed in an unventilated cabinet can affect the experience regardless of how good the speakers are. Network planning is therefore part of audio planning, particularly for large properties with outdoor zones and multiple users.
The equipment room should be treated as a serviceable technical space, not an afterthought. It needs reliable power, cooling where required, cable labeling, network connectivity, and room for future equipment. A clean rack installation makes fault finding and system maintenance far easier over time.
Scalability is also worth considering. A property owner may initially want audio in the main floor and garden, then later add bedrooms, a gym, or a cinema room. Installing the right cabling and capacity during construction can avoid expensive disruption later.
A Professional Installation Process Protects the Result
Audio projects involve electrical work, low-voltage cabling, ceiling coordination, network configuration, programming, and finish protection. They benefit from one accountable team that can coordinate these details rather than leaving separate trades to make assumptions.
The process should begin with a site consultation to understand the layout, listening preferences, lifestyle requirements, and project timeline. This is followed by a clear quotation and system design that identifies zones, speaker locations, control options, equipment requirements, and any dependencies with other trades.
During installation, cables are routed and labeled, speakers and equipment are fitted carefully, and the system is tested room by room. Programming then brings the controls, music services, and automation scenes together. At handover, the homeowner, facilities team, or staff should receive clear guidance on daily use, zone grouping, source selection, and support procedures.

Questions to Settle Before Approving the Design
Before moving forward, confirm whether you want independent music in every room or only in the main entertaining areas. Decide which zones should play TV audio, whether outdoor spaces need coverage, and how you want guests or staff to control the system. It is also useful to identify future rooms that may need audio, even if they are not included in phase one.
Budget should be based on the complete result, not only the visible speakers. Cabling, amplification, network infrastructure, control hardware, programming, installation quality, and support all contribute to a system that performs consistently. A lower initial price can become costly if it omits the infrastructure needed for reliable operation or future expansion.
